#22088a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#22088a is composed of 13.3% red, 3.1%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 94.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 252 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 28.6%. #22088a color hex could be obtained by blending #4410ff with #000015.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#22088a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#22088a has RGB values of R:34, G:8,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2230410.

Shades and Tints of #22088a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020008 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#22088a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47464c is the less saturated color, while #1f0290 is the most saturated one.
